Output 90b58273356977844c20ec37f36580ad4a084a967c9bdd10448161cf3fc6c1f1:23

value
24507036
script pubkey
OP_0 OP_PUSHBYTES_20 210d852ec4d6212861bedeb2ef78ac138c9e9b9e
address
bc1qyyxc2tky6csjscd7m6ew779vzwxfaxu7yzqsgf
transaction
90b58273356977844c20ec37f36580ad4a084a967c9bdd10448161cf3fc6c1f1
spent
true